Common Signs of Undersurface Water Issues in Residential Properties

Visible damp spots on your flooring or walls are often among the first indications of moisture accumulation beneath the surface. These areas can lead to mold growth and structural damage. A thorough inspection using moisture sensors can identify the extent of the problem before it escalates.

Unexplained increases in water bills can be a subtle hint that something is amiss with the underground piping system. If you notice a significant rise in expenses without a corresponding increase in usage, consider having plumbing diagnostics performed to pinpoint potential issues.

Heated floors or excessive warmth in certain rooms can indicate issues with hot water lines underneath. If specific areas feel unusually warm, these symptoms suggest that water may be leaking in undetected spaces. Addressing these concerns quickly can prevent substantial damage.

Lastly, the sound of running water when no taps are in use could signal an urgent issue with hidden pipes. Listen carefully for unusual noises in your home, and if they persist, arrange for a professional evaluation. Ignoring these signs may lead to further complications over time.

What is a slab leak, and how can I detect one in my home?

A slab leak refers to a leak in the water pipes located beneath your home’s concrete foundation. Signs of a slab leak can include unexplained water pooling on the floor, a sudden increase in your water bill, or cracks in the floor. To detect a slab leak, homeowners can look for these signs or utilize professional leak detection services that use specialized equipment like acoustic devices and infrared cameras.

What are the common causes of slab leaks?

Slab leaks can result from various factors. Corrosion of the pipes due to age or chemical reactions in the soil is a leading cause. Shifts in the home’s foundation caused by ground movement or settling can also lead to pipe breaks. Additionally, poorly installed plumbing systems or extreme temperature fluctuations can contribute to the problem.

How do professionals repair slab leaks?

Professionals typically use one of several methods to repair slab leaks. The most common include tunneling beneath the slab to access the pipes, rerouting the plumbing around the affected area, or using epoxy to seal the leak without excavation. The choice of method depends on the extent of the damage and the specific conditions of the site.

What are common signs that indicate there might be a hidden leak under a concrete slab?

Signs of a hidden leak beneath a concrete slab often include unexplained increases in water bills, damp or warm spots on floors, and the presence of mold or mildew near the foundation. You might also hear the sound of water running when all taps are off, experience low water pressure, or notice cracks in the concrete itself. Sometimes, an unusually lush patch of grass above the suspected area can hint at a leaking pipe underneath. Identifying these symptoms early can help prevent further damage to your property.
